Building a Long-term Entertainment Budget

The foundation of responsible play is a sustainable entertainment budget. Treat your gaming spend like any other leisure activity. For Kiwi players, this means only using money left over after you’ve covered necessities like rent, bills, and savings. Choose on a fixed, affordable amount you’re okay potentially losing for a session or a month, and hold to it. HugoBets’ deposit limit tool is ideal for this, automating the discipline. Remember, winnings are a bonus, not a guaranteed income. They should never be immediately re-wagered chasing more wins, a cycle that can quickly harm your finances.

To develop this budget, try a concrete two-step plan. First, set up a monthly “gaming entertainment” fund that’s separate from your main account for bills and savings. This amount should not impact your overall financial health. Second, before you log in, decide what part of that monthly fund you’ll use for that specific session. That’s your session budget. When it’s gone, you stop playing, no matter what. Set your deposit limit to match your monthly fund amount as a final backstop. We also advise a “withdrawal mindset.” When you land a significant win, consider about withdrawing a portion of it right away. This secures in your profit and physically separates it from your playing bankroll.

Reflect about timing, too. For many people, setting the budget right after payday works best, because you can allocate funds clearly. Steer clear of playing when you’re feeling financial stress. That pressure can lead to emotional decisions and the dangerous hope that gaming will fix money problems, which it is not designed to do. Your budget should be a fixed, non-negotiable line item that brings enjoyment through controlled engagement, not anxiety. By making this budgeting process a routine, you fit online casino play into a balanced lifestyle as a planned treat.

Identifying the Signs and Seeking Support in NZ

Responsible gaming needs honest self-reflection. It’s vital for players across New Zealand to notice changes in behaviour that might signal a problem. These include chasing losses, spending more time or money than you planned, neglecting responsibilities, or borrowing money to gamble. HugoBets supplies links to professional support groups, but we advise Kiwis to access the excellent national resources available. Admitting you might have an issue is a indicator of strength. Getting help early from these local services is the optimal way to regain balance. Early warning signs can be faint. You might find yourself constantly thinking about gaming when you’re not playing, feeling irritable when you can’t gamble, or hiding how much you play from people close to you.

The New Zealand support network is solid and tailored to the local context. The services listed here are more than just crisis lines. They provide a range of support, from confidential chats to structured counselling and even financial advice. They comprehend the specific rules and cultural attitudes around gambling in Aotearoa. Using these resources is a preventive and positive step. Many see asking for help as a last resort, but calling the Gambling Helpline for a confidential chat at the first flicker of doubt is a powerful act of self-care. These organisations employ non-judgmental professionals trained in reducing harm.

  • The Problem Gambling Foundation of New Zealand: Delivers free, confidential hotlines, face-to-face therapy, and useful advice. They also have resources for concerned family members, acknowledging that gambling harm can spread beyond the individual player.
  • Internal Affairs: Supplies regulatory details and references to national harm prevention services. Their website is a key resource for understanding your rights as a consumer and the rules around gambling in New Zealand.
  • The Gambling Helpline 0800 654 655: A free 24/7 call service offering immediate help, referrals, and direction. This should be your first stop if you’re worried. It offers a listening ear and guides you to the right next steps.
  • HPA – Gambling: Conducts public health campaigns and provides a abundance of online materials, including self-assessment instruments and data on low-risk gambling behaviours, with a concentration on prevention and education.
  • Local Mental Health Services: Many Health Boards have groups that can handle gambling harm as part of broader mental health and addiction care, offering combined care.
